Summary:

Ralph is a gorgeous, friendly, and gentle teddy bear of a boy with the sweetest nature.

He is now looking for a quiet, calm, and gentle home where his humans are around most of the time, as he loves company.

Ralph is affectionate, loving, and eager to please. In the right environment, he will make a wonderful, loyal companion and deserves a home where he can feel secure, understood, and cherished.

 

Energy & Exercise:

Ralph is a gentle, bright boy who enjoys his daily walk (off lead) and settles nicely afterwards. Ralph does like to return to the car after about 20 minutes. He has a playful nature and especially likes games and interactive activities. With a little extra mental stimulation, such as scent work or puzzle toys, he can feel relaxed, content, and happy.

Training:

Ralph is house trained and understands the basics, including sit, stay, wait, and come. He has a good foundation and is keen to please, but he would benefit from additional training to help build consistency and confidence as he settles into a new home.

​Behaviours:

Ralph is a sensitive, gentle soul who finds comfort in familiar spaces, particularly his car crate where he feels safe. In new environments, he may take a little time to build confidence and settle, but with patience and reassurance, he is able to adjust at his own pace.

He is at his most relaxed in quiet surroundings, where his calm loving nature really shines. Ralph can feel unsettled by loud noises or stormy weather and will look to his humans for comfort when he needs a little extra support.

At times, he may become a little worried and show this through behaviours such as holding onto items or, there has only been 1 episode of air snapping through fear when moved. However, he responds well to gentle handling and is happy to trade items for a treat. With understanding, consistency, and a calm environment, Ralph has the potential to feel safe, secure, and at ease.

Meeting new people:

Ralph is a friendly, sociable boy who is comfortable around new people. He will happily walk past unfamiliar faces and often rolls onto his back, inviting tummy tickles once he feels safe.

 

Children:

Ralph is very kind and gentle with the young children. However, he is a bouncy, enthusiastic boy and does not cope well with the constant noise and stimulation that comes with a busy family home.

For this reason, and to ensure Ralph can feel calm and settled, a home without children is recommended.

Dog/Cat test:

Unsure re cats so recommend no cats

 

Home Alone:

During foster Ralph has been left alone for short periods and has of late had no issues.

 

​Medical Summary:

Ralph has been neutered and vaccinated. Ralph currently has at least two lumps on his abdomen, his original vets believe them to be cysts after performing a fine needle aspiration, His fosterer is in the process of getting these reviewed.

 

Vet visits:

Ralph has not been to the vet in foster but was described as anxious during visits with his owner

 

Travelling:

Ralph was anxious when travelling with his owners this is less concerning Since being in foster he has travelled for several long distances. He does need an empty crate during travel or he will rip  things up

 

Handling/Grooming:

Ralph absolutely loves affection and enjoys being fussed over and gently stroked. He seeks out human contact and finds comfort in calm, reassuring touch. He also loves going to the groomer and is relaxed and happy being handled, making grooming a positive experience for him.

 

Food:

Ralph prefers to graze throughout the day rather than eating in one sitting.

 

Sleeping:

Ralph sleeps well, settling on the floor at night.. He currently has free run of the home and is comfortable moving between spaces as he chooses.
